Operation to Repatriate Albanian Citizens from Syria Concludes
On August 26, five Albanian citizens, three youngsters and a 79-year-old woman, were returned from Syria as part of an operation organized by Albanian institutions to repatriate people who were in conflict-affected areas.
Minister of Interior Besfort Lamallari, Director General of the State Police Skënder Hita, National Coordinator against Violent Extremism Lejdi Dervishi, representatives of the Ministry for Europe and Foreign Affairs, and other organizations involved in the process welcomed the repatriated citizens upon their arrival at Tirana International Airport.
The returnees will receive the required support and go through psychosocial and medical evaluations after arriving in Albania. They will continue to be accommodated, rehabilitated, and reintegrated into society by the competent institutions.
Albanian institutions, diplomatic and consular missions, and the authorities of the participating nations coordinated the operation. The cooperation of foreign authorities, especially the Syrian government, in completing the procedures and enabling the nationals’ movement was acknowledged by the Ministry for Europe and Foreign Affairs.
Besfort Lamallari, the interior minister, praised the organizations that made up the inter-institutional task group for organizing the operation and reaffirmed that efforts to repatriate other Albanian nationals who are still in Syria will continue.
